Ubuntu Trigger(属于Tekton组件)在集群环境中的应用场景如下:
- 自动化部署:在Kubernetes集群中安装Tekton Pipelines组件,通过YAML文件部署Trigger,实现应用或服务的自动化部署。
- 持续集成/持续交付(CI/CD):与CI/CD流程集成,触发代码提交后的自动构建、测试和部署,提升交付效率。
- 数据处理与分析:自动化执行数据处理任务(如数据清洗、转换),适用于大数据集群场景。
- 系统维护与管理:定时执行系统更新、备份等维护任务,减少人工干预。
- 事件驱动任务触发:通过EventListener监听特定事件(如文件变更、服务异常),触发对应的Pipeline或Task。